Short-Term Side Effects

THC-infused sodas have gained popularity as a convenient and flavorful way to consume cannabis, but like any psychoactive substance, they can come with potential side effects. Understanding these short-term effects is crucial for consumers to make informed choices and manage their experience.

THC Soda Side Effects: What to Expect

Common Side Effects

Short-term side effects of THC soda can vary depending on factors such as dosage, individual tolerance, and consumption method. Common experiences include changes in mood, euphoria, relaxation, increased appetite, dry mouth, and red eyes. Some individuals may also experience anxiety, paranoia, dizziness, or impaired coordination.

It’s important to start with a low dose and gradually increase as tolerated to minimize the risk of adverse reactions.

Psychoactive Effects

Psychoactive effects are often the most prominent side effects of THC soda. THC, the primary psychoactive compound in cannabis, binds to cannabinoid receptors in the brain, altering neurotransmission and leading to a variety of subjective experiences.

These effects can include feelings of euphoria, relaxation, and altered perception. However, they can also manifest as anxiety, paranoia, or even hallucinations in some individuals, especially at higher doses.

It’s crucial to remember that the intensity and duration of these psychoactive effects can vary widely from person to person.

Other Potential Short-Term Effects

Other potential short-term effects of THC soda include changes in heart rate and blood pressure. Some individuals may experience increased thirst, nausea, or headache.

It’s important to stay hydrated and consume THC soda responsibly to minimize these side effects.

Long-Term Side Effects

While THC-infused sodas offer a novel way to consume cannabis, understanding their potential long-term side effects is crucial for informed consumption. Research on the long-term consequences of regular THC soda use is still evolving, but some studies suggest possible links to cognitive impairments, respiratory problems, and mental health concerns.

Potential Cognitive Impacts

Long-term side effects of THC soda are not fully understood due to the relatively recent emergence of this product. However, existing research suggests potential risks that warrant consideration.

  1. Cognitive Impacts: Some studies indicate that chronic THC use may negatively affect cognitive function, including memory, attention, and learning.
  2. Respiratory Issues: While inhalation is the primary route for cannabis consumption, regular consumption of THC-infused beverages could contribute to respiratory problems, especially in individuals with pre-existing conditions.
  3. Mental Health Concerns: There are concerns that long-term THC use may increase the risk of developing or exacerbating mental health issues such as anxiety, depression, and psychosis, particularly in vulnerable individuals.

It’s important to note that more research is needed to fully elucidate the long-term consequences of regular THC soda consumption.

Cardiovascular Concerns

While research is ongoing, some studies suggest potential links between regular THC soda consumption and cardiovascular concerns.

One area of concern is the potential for THC to increase heart rate and blood pressure. This effect can be particularly pronounced in individuals with pre-existing cardiovascular conditions.

Dosage and Consumption Frequency

THC Soda Side Effects: What to Expect

Several factors influence the side effects, dosage, and consumption frequency of THC sodas.

Individual tolerance varies greatly; some people are more sensitive to THC’s effects than others. Body weight, metabolism, and previous cannabis use experience all play a role in determining individual tolerance.

Dosage is a critical factor. Starting with a low dose and gradually increasing as tolerated helps minimize the risk of adverse reactions.

Consumption frequency also matters. Frequent or heavy use can increase the likelihood of experiencing both short-term and long-term side effects.

The method of consumption, while not directly related to THC soda, can influence absorption rates and overall effects.

It is important to consume responsibly and be aware of how your body reacts to THC to avoid any negative experiences.
